This may seem strange but I have run into a situation where I want to do this: Can I create a new object on a screen from an object already on the screen? I have a form with a combobox and an editbox (plus labels, buttons, etc). Based on the value selected in the combobox, a second editbox may need to be added to the screen below the first one. The form size will change to accomodate the new editbox. The first editbox was created at design time but will have certain properties modified at runtime. The second editbox needs to have all the same event and method code that is in the first editbox. Of course when the second object gets created the code creating it will change certain properties, etc., such as the name, controlsource, etc. However, the first editbox may have certain properties already set that I want to keep for the new object.

Now, I know that I could create a class for this but this form gets used extensively throughout our system and I only want to do this in a unique instance of the form. Any insight if this can done would be greatly appreciated.
